Subtitled “A Zombie Memoir,”* Brains *looks at America’s favorite walking-dead flesh-eaters from an audaciously original and deliciously gruesome new perspective. Debut author Robin Becker blazes new ground with this story of former college professor-cum-sentient zombie Jack Barnes, who recounts the tale of the resistance he organized in the wake of the recent zombie apocalypse. *World War Z; Shaun of the Dead;* *Pride, Prejudice, and Zombies…* Becker tops them all with *Brains*—a witty, tasty treat for anyone who every spent a midnight glued to a classic George A. Romero zombie epic!
